As a 1st Technical Helpdesk Consultant, you'll play an important role in the continued success of our business.

You will be expected to respond to and work through the support cases logged into the technical 1st line support queue in priority order and work with the customer to resolve their issues.


Key responsibilities

  • Take 14 cases per day. This figure will fluctuate dependent on the number of incoming cases.
  • Communicate with the customer in a warm, friendly and professional manner.
  • Monitor the queue and the SLA response times taking cases before the SLA expires.
  • Manage cases within your queue and update at the end of each week, with a maximum of 10 cases still open (where possible)
  • Keep notes current and up to date on each communication.
  • Communicate with each case daily.
  • Liaise with the customer before closing a case to get agreement the issue is resolved.
  • Assist other departments within the company with support issues where technical assistance is required.
  • Update customers technical documentation as required.
